Established in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been focused to reducing the time to market for innovators crafting new medical devices. The company excels by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of approximately 1 to 3 days—an achievement impractical with larger EO sterilization services.

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ard understood the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for rapid development programs innovating inn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is essential in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old immense value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.

Beyond rout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Reasons Medical Device Sterilization is Essential

Controlling infections remains a essential aspect of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). thorough sterilization of medical devices substantially re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ers both. Deficient sterilization can cause outbreaks of life-threatening di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.

Sterilization Techniques for Medical Devices

The science behind sterilization has changed drastically over the last century, utilizing a variety of methods suited to a range of types of devices and materials. Some of the most extensively used techniques include:

Steam-Based Sterilization (Autoclaving)

Autoclaving remains the most widespread and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is quick, reasonably priced, and eco-conscious,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.

Emerging Advancements in Sterilization of Medical Devices

As medical practices advances, several key trends are driving device sterilization standards:

Green Sterilization Methods

As environmental compliance rules become more rigorous, enterprises are progressively adopting ecological sterilization options. Actions include decreasing reliance on harmful ch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ring sustainable packaging materials, and optimizing electricity use in sterilization procedures.

State-of-the-art Materials and Device Complexity

The rise of advanced med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ization procedures capable of handling elaborate materials. Enhancements in sterilization include methods namely low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ging complex components.

Advanced Digital Traceability

With advances in digital technology, verification of sterilization protocols is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er exhaustive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time prompts, significantly mitigating human error and strengthening patient safety.
